From 0540b3de6e501d1a2a5f6f25d1e00e3479b6ec74 Mon Sep 17 00:00:00 2001
From: loicbersier <loic.bersier1@gmail.com>
Date: Sun, 19 May 2019 20:41:58 +0200
Subject: [PATCH] added the use of dictionary

---
 commands/fun/tts/dectalk.js   | 2 ++
 commands/fun/tts/dectalkvc.js | 2 ++
 commands/fun/tts/sam.js       | 2 ++
 commands/fun/tts/samvc.js     | 2 ++
 4 files changed, 8 insertions(+)

diff --git a/commands/fun/tts/dectalk.js b/commands/fun/tts/dectalk.js
index d43519a..35658bd 100644
--- a/commands/fun/tts/dectalk.js
+++ b/commands/fun/tts/dectalk.js
@@ -1,6 +1,7 @@
 const { Command } = require('discord-akairo');
 const axios = require('axios');
 const fs = require('fs');
+const rand = require('../../rand.js');
 
 class dectalkCommand extends Command {
 	constructor() {
@@ -23,6 +24,7 @@ class dectalkCommand extends Command {
 	}
 
 	async exec(message, args) {
+		args.decMessage = rand.random(args.decMessage, message);
 		args.decMessage = args.decMessage.replace('\n', ' ');
 		args.decMessage = encodeURI(args.decMessage);
 
diff --git a/commands/fun/tts/dectalkvc.js b/commands/fun/tts/dectalkvc.js
index d43bb3d..151ec28 100644
--- a/commands/fun/tts/dectalkvc.js
+++ b/commands/fun/tts/dectalkvc.js
@@ -1,6 +1,7 @@
 const { Command } = require('discord-akairo');
 const axios = require('axios');
 const fs = require('fs');
+const rand = require('../../rand.js');
 
 class dectalkvcCommand extends Command {
 	constructor() {
@@ -23,6 +24,7 @@ class dectalkvcCommand extends Command {
 	}
 
 	async exec(message, args) {
+		args.decMessage = rand.random(args.decMessage, message);
 		args.decMessage = args.decMessage.replace('\n', ' ');
 		args.decMessage = encodeURI(args.decMessage);
 
diff --git a/commands/fun/tts/sam.js b/commands/fun/tts/sam.js
index 63807ee..868e879 100644
--- a/commands/fun/tts/sam.js
+++ b/commands/fun/tts/sam.js
@@ -1,6 +1,7 @@
 const { Command } = require('discord-akairo');
 const axios = require('axios');
 const fs = require('fs');
+const rand = require('../../rand.js');
 
 class samCommand extends Command {
 	constructor() {
@@ -23,6 +24,7 @@ class samCommand extends Command {
 	}
 
 	async exec(message, args) {
+		args.samMessage = rand.random(args.samMessage, message);
 		let pitch = '';
 		if (args.samMessage.includes('[pitch:')) {
 			pitch = args.samMessage.split(/(\[pitch:.*?])/);
diff --git a/commands/fun/tts/samvc.js b/commands/fun/tts/samvc.js
index 469ab9a..05d1895 100644
--- a/commands/fun/tts/samvc.js
+++ b/commands/fun/tts/samvc.js
@@ -1,6 +1,7 @@
 const { Command } = require('discord-akairo');
 const axios = require('axios');
 const fs = require('fs');
+const rand = require('../../rand.js');
 
 class samvcCommand extends Command {
 	constructor() {
@@ -23,6 +24,7 @@ class samvcCommand extends Command {
 	}
 
 	async exec(message, args) {
+		args.samMessage = rand.random(args.samMessage, message);
 		let pitch = '';
 		if (args.samMessage.includes('[pitch:')) {
 			pitch = args.samMessage.split(/(\[pitch:.*?])/);